L'Empreinte de Saint-Mont Rouge is a red produced by Plaimont in Saint-Mont, Southwest France, France. Made from Tannat, Cabernet Sauvignon, Cabernet Franc and Fer Servadou. Track this wine and manage your cellar with Cellarion — the free, open-source wine app at cellarion.app.
